What is obsessive disorder?</h3>
In the world of health, this behavior disorder is called ob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D). Obsessive-compulsive disorder is a condition characterized by obsessive or compulsive repetition of thoughts, which takes a lot of time (more than one hour per day) and can cause distress. Obsession is the pathological persistence of an irresistible thought or feeling that cannot be removed from consciousness by logical effort, accompanied by anxiety. Meanwhile, compulsions are pathological needs to carry out an impulse that, if restrained, causes anxiety.

Restorative assistance is a nursing assistant who has special training in restorative nursing and rehabilitation skills. It is a care that assists persons regain health, strength, and independence.
It also helps maintain the highest level of function by preventing the unnecessary decline of function. It focuses on the complete or whole health improvements of individuals.
